Böhler M390MK and flat grind
The blade is made of Böhler M390MK stainless steel, developed specifically for Microtech knives. The material offers high corrosion resistance, good edge retention, and properties suitable for a heavily used OTF automatic knife. The Flat grind promotes effective and controlled cutting.
Tanto, Plain Edge, and Apocalyptic
The Tanto profile features a clearly defined transition between the main cutting edge and the tip of the blade. This geometry ensures a strong tip and good support during precision work. The smooth Plain Edge facilitates controlled cutting, while the Apocalyptic finish helps minimize the appearance of minor signs of wear.
Red Aluminum and Gen III Mechanism
The handle is made of 6061-T6 aluminum with a red finish. Deep milling increases the number of contact points with the hand, improving grip and control of the full-size design. The Dual-Fuel Drive Train™ supports automatic blade extension and retraction, standard Torx screws facilitate proper maintenance, and the integrated bottle opener expands the knife’s emergency functionality.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I care for Böhler M390MK steel?
After use, clean the blade and dry it thoroughly. Despite its high corrosion resistance, do not allow moisture, salt, or corrosive substances to remain on it. Before long-term storage, you can apply a thin layer of preservative.
How to sharpen a Tanto blade?
Each section of the edge should be sharpened separately, maintaining a distinct transition between the main and front parts of the blade. Do not guide the tool in a single rounded motion through the break point, as this may alter the geometry of the profile.
How does the Double Action OTF mechanism work?
Sliding the slide forward automatically extends the blade, while sliding it in the opposite direction retracts it. The Dual-Fuel Drive Train™ mechanism is responsible for the drive’s operation in both directions.
How do you clean the OTF mechanism?
Protect the knife from sand, lint, and excess lubricant. Clean the blade channel and the area around the slide regularly, and use compressed air and a small amount of a cleaner designed for OTF knives on the mechanism.
How do you safely store an OTF knife?
The knife should be stored with the blade fully retracted, out of reach of unauthorized persons. Before putting it away, check that the slide mechanism is functioning properly and that the blade channel is free of debris.
